Foundation repair services involve assessing and fixing issues related to the structural base of a property. Over time, homes and buildings can develop problems such as cracks in the walls, uneven floors, or doors and windows that no longer close properly. These signs often indicate that the foundation has shifted or settled, which can compromise the stability of the entire structure. Skilled service providers use specialized techniques to stabilize, lift, or reinforce foundations, helping to restore safety and prevent further damage.

Many foundation problems stem from soil movement, moisture changes, or poor construction practices. When a foundation begins to settle unevenly, it can lead to cracks or gaps in walls, floors that become sloped or cracked, and doors or windows that stick or won’t latch properly. Addressing these issues early with professional foundation repair can help avoid more costly repairs down the line. Local contractors often employ methods such as piering, underpinning, or slab stabilization to correct foundation issues and provide long-term support.

Properties that typically require foundation repair services include single-family homes, especially those built on expansive or unstable soils common in the Lonoke County area. Commercial buildings, garages, and additions to existing structures may also need foundation work if signs of movement or damage appear. The overview below groups typical Foundation Repair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lonoke County, AR.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or foundation repairs, such as small cracks or localized settling, often range from $250-$600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, depending on the extent of the damage and materials needed.

Moderate Projects - Larger repairs involving more extensive crack repairs or partial foundation stabilization generally cost between $1,000 and $3,500. These projects are common for homes experiencing moderate shifting or minor structural issues.

Full Foundation Replacement - Complete foundation replacement or major underpinning projects can range from $10,000 to $30,000 or more. Such large-scale work is less frequent and typically involves complex, structural considerations.

Additional Factors - Costs can vary based on soil conditions, foundation type, and property size. Local contractors can provide detailed estimates tailored to specific needs, with typical projects falling within these ranges based on the scope of work.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s that foundation repair might be needed?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ping floors, and doors or windows that stick or do not close properly.

How do local contractors typically assess foundation issues? They perform a thorough inspection of the property's structure, looking for cracks, settlement signs, and other structural concerns to determine the cause and extent of damage.

What types of foundation repair services are available in Lonoke County? Services can include pier and beam repairs, slab stabilization, crack sealing, and underpinning to address various foundation problems.

Can foundation problems lead to other structural issues? Yes, unresolved foundation issues can cause damage to walls, chimneys, and flooring, potentially affecting the overall stability of a building.
